      The surname Chappell is of English origin and is derived from the word chapel, which refers to a place of worship, often a building smaller than a church. The name is thought to have been given to individuals who lived near a chapel or worked within one, thereby linking the name to its ecclesiastical roots. As a surname, Chappell reflects a connection to spiritual and communal life, emphasizing the importance of places of worship in local communities.

      Historically, the name Chappell can be traced back to medieval England, where it first appeared as a surname in the form of de Chappelle or Chapell. This was often used to denote someone who lived near or was associated with a chapel. The medieval period saw the establishment of numerous chapels, particularly as Christianity spread across England, thus making the name relevant in various regions. Over time, Chappell became a recognized surname among the gentry and common folk alike, appearing in various historical documents and records.
